Step-by-Step Instructions for Walking Taco Casserole
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Lightly coat a 13x9 baking dish with cooking spray.
- In a large skillet over medium heat, brown the ground beef for about 5-7 minutes, breaking it apart with a spatula.
- Add the chopped onions and cook for an additional 3-4 minutes until translucent and fragrant.
- Sprinkle in the taco seasoning, add about 1/4 cup of water, and bring to a gentle boil for 2-3 minutes.
- Lower the heat and mix in the black beans and diced tomatoes with green chiles; simmer for 8-10 minutes.
- Remove from heat and gently stir in the sour cream until well combined.
- In the prepared baking dish, layer the bottom with Fritos, spoon half of the meat mixture over, then add shredded cheese. Repeat.
- Cover with aluminum foil and bake for 15 minutes; remove foil and bake another 5 minutes until cheese is bubbly.
- Let sit for a few minutes before serving. Top with additional Fritos and desired toppings.
